Create a Read-Only Administrator
Only the Full Administrator can create Read-only Administrators using the POST /settings/readOnlyUser
HTTP method and URI.
Description
To create a read-only user, specify the username and password. Administrative access is required to create a read-only user.
A username is a UTF-8 string that does not contain spaces, control characters or any of these characters: ()<>@,;:\"/[]?={} characters.
Passwords must be UTF-8 with no control characters and must be at least six characters long.

The endpoint has one additional, optional parameter just_validate=1
.
If the just_validate=1
parameter is specified, the server does not create the user.
Instead the username and password for the read-only user is validated.
Syntax
Basic syntax:
POST /settings/readOnlyUser -d username=[username] -d password=[password]
Curl request syntax:
curl -X POST -u [admin]:[password] http://[localhost]:8091/settings/readOnlyUser -d username=[username] -d password=[password]
